Best Lindenhurst Public Middle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 1,293 students in Lindenhurst, NY.
The top-ranked public middle school in Lindenhurst, NY is Lindenhurst Middle School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Lindenhurst, NY public middle school have an average math proficiency score of 39% (versus the New York public middle school average of 51%), and reading proficiency score of 60% (versus the 51% statewide average). Middle schools in Lindenhurst have an average ranking of 5/10, which is in the bottom 50% of New York public middle schools.
Minority enrollment is 45%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the New York public middle school average of 63% (majority Hispanic).
